About the opportunity

SWCA’s Pasadena Cultural Resources Program seeks an early-career, staff-level archaeologist to join our multi-disciplinary team in Pasadena, California. This is a temporary, non-exempt, hourly position, and pay will be based on individual qualifications and experience.

This position offers a unique opportunity to apply practical knowledge of California cultural resources to a desktop-based review system. In this role you will perform desktop reviews and web-based queries for cultural resources throughout southern and central California.

Work will involve utilizing a variety of online tools including ArcGIS Online, Google Earth, Field Maps, Smartsheet, and Fulcrum. This position will require frequent phone and email communication with the client. As this is an emergency program, work schedules are periodically alternative to regular business hours, including evenings, early mornings, and weekends.

Our Pasadena office offers a unique work environment and specializes in Natural Resources, Cultural Resources, and Permitting.

The candidate could fill 1 of the 2 staff-level roles based on skill and years of relevant experience:

  • Assistant Staff Archaeologist: Typically up to one (1) year of relevant experience and expertise preferred.
  • Staff Archaeologist: Typically up to two (2) years of relevant experience and expertise preferred.

What you will accomplish

  • Answer phone/email requests for environmental support.
  • Conduct cultural resource desktop reviews and web-based database queries with an internal tracking database.
  • Review online historic aerial and topographic map websites to assist in determinations and resource occurrence potential.
  • Review listed resources and develop/apply appropriate compliance measures.
  • Be available outside normal business hours one week per month.

Experience and qualifications for success

  • A bachelor’s degree in anthropology, archaeology, history, or a closely related field is required.
  • A minimum of one (1) year of experience in cultural resources management (CRM) on a variety of project types, sizes, regions, and agencies is highly preferred.
  • Experience drafting and reviewing field documents, site forms, and reports preferred.
  • Experience with implementing the California Environmental Quality Act (CEQA) and National Historic Preservation Act (NHPA) Section 106 processes is preferred.
  • Reliable internet connection required.
  • Able to work independently and collaborate with a variety of colleagues and clients.
  • Must enjoy working in a fast-paced, cross-functional team environment while working on interesting and challenging projects with tight schedule.
  • Preferred candidate will have proficiency in MS-Office, MS-Outlook, and Internet/Intranet technologies; ArcGIS, Google Earth, Field Maps, Fulcrum, and Smartsheet familiarity a plus.

SWCA is committed to salary equity and salary transparency for all its employees. In alignment with this commitment, SWCA posts good faith pay ranges on all its advertised job postings to promote pay equity and transparency.

An employee in this Pasadena, CA – based position can expect an hourly pay rate for an Assistant Staff Archaeologist $24.33 – $31.29/hour and a Staff Archaeologist $26.94 – $34.47/hour. Actual pay within this range may depend on experience, qualifications, geographic location, client requirements where applicable, and other factors permitted by law.
